Hello everyone,
I just installed Win XP-embeded SP1 and I am trying to get the Component Database Manager to connect to the MSDE server. I can't get it to work. Is there any trick here? Anyone else have a problem with this? Thanks, Derek |

I can't get it to work. > Is there any trick here? Anyone else have a problem with this? What exactly is the error you are seeing? You can clear the Application error log and see the errors CMI throws when the DBM error comes up. Also, you can't connect to MSDE over the network - it has to be on the same machine as the tools. It's one of the limitations of MSDE. -- --Jon, MS This posting is provided "AS IS" with no warranties, and confers no rights. |

Thanks Jon,
I was trying to put the DB on a 2nd machine and save space on my development box. It seemed like you could do that with embedded xp tools, but you cleared that up for me. I guess if I had a full ms-sql server install I could do that. I didn't see this limitation of MSDE spelled out anywhere. Maybe its in the fine print. Thanks again for clearing up the issue. It all works as advertised when you put everything on one system.
